The Position:
The Pattern & Tool Finisher is responsible for performing finishing, assembly, and modification of tooling and prototype patterns according to project specifications and established procedures. This role requires proficiency in a variety of fabrication techniques including sanding, painting, carpentry, and rigging modifications.
Duties & Responsibilities:
  • Perform all duties in a safe and responsible manner, adhering to safety protocols.
  • Sand and finish tooling to meet final specifications and quality standards.
  • Apply paint using spray guns and power equipment, ensuring proper coverage and finish.
  • Perform carpentry tasks using hand and power tools for tooling modifications or support structures.
  • Install frames, cleats, and trunnions as needed for prototype pattern tooling.
  • Modify tooling and rigging as required, based on project changes or feedback.
  • Maintain a high level of competency and proficiency with all tools, materials, and processes used.
  • Follow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and Pattern Work Instructions meticulously.
  • Meet project deadlines, proactively communicating delivery updates or potential delays to the Project Manager and Team Lead.
  • Complete work efficiently, aligning with the estimated hours and material usage quoted for the job.
  • Promptly report issues or concerns to the Team Lead.
  • Follow all instructions provided by management and the Team Lead, including SOPs and specific task directives.

Education & Experience Requirements:
Minimum Education: High School Diploma, GED, or combined education & work experience equivalent
Minimum Skills & requirements: Able to multi-task, cross train on multiple duties within the group or as needed elsewhere, team player, self-motivated worker. Preference will be given to candidates with experience in the above tasks.
Preferred areas of experience: #1 In sand cast & mold assembly, #2 with Mold prep and maintenance, #3 Painting - sand cast industry, automotive or air-powered booth painting, #4 Carpentry- hand & power tools, blueprint reading a plus.
